Azure Database Migration Service

Azure Database Migration Service (DMS) is a fully managed service in Azure that enables seamless migration of on-premises databases to Azure data platforms with minimal downtime. It provides a simple, streamlined, and automated process for migrating databases to Azure, making it easier for customers to modernize their applications.

Some key features of Azure DMS include:

  1. Seamless Migration: Azure DMS provides a seamless migration experience with minimal downtime, allowing you to migrate your databases to Azure with minimal disruption to your business.
  2. Database Compatibility: Azure DMS supports a wide range of databases, including SQL Server, Oracle, MySQL, PostgreSQL, and MongoDB.
  3. Data Migration Options: Azure DMS provides multiple options for migrating data, including offline, online, and hybrid migration methods.
  4. Automatic Schema Conversion: Azure DMS automatically converts the schema of your on-premises database to the target Azure data platform, ensuring that your database is compatible with the target environment.
  5. Data Validation: Azure DMS validates data consistency between the source and target databases, ensuring that all data is migrated correctly.
  6. Monitoring and Alerting: Azure DMS provides monitoring and alerting capabilities, enabling you to monitor the status of your migration and get alerts if any issues occur.

Here are some usage examples of Azure DMS:

  1. Migrating an on-premises SQL Server database to Azure SQL Database: Azure DMS can be used to migrate an on-premises SQL Server database to Azure SQL Database with minimal downtime. This process involves the following steps: a. Create an Azure DMS instance in the Azure portal. b. Set up an instance of SQL Server on-premises as the source database. c. Set up an Azure SQL Database as the target database. d. Configure the migration settings in Azure DMS, such as the database name, connection details, and migration method. e. Start the migration process in Azure DMS.
